The lifeguards are devastated when one of their own is severely injured in a surfing accident. While Kobi recovers, the rest of the boys continue their training for the annual Iron Man Challenge.

Got a question about Binge?

BINGE has a huge library of TV shows, movies and documentaries pulled straight from Foxtel’s extensive pool of content, making it the perfect choice for the whole family. As well as hard-hitting drama such as Mrs America and Westworld, you can also watch award-winning docos from National Geographic and The BBC, as well as the best offerings from Nick Jr and The Cartoon Network.
All three monthly payment plans for BINGE, along with their free trial, are available with Telstra. This means that you can easily add BINGE to your Telstra plan so that everything is paid in one, easy place. A Basic plan costs only $10/month which one user can use at any given time, with content streamed in standard definition. A Standard Plan costs $14/month (watch on two screens at once) whilst a Premium Plan will set you back $18/month (four screens at once), and both have SD and HD options.

Got a question about Paramount Plus?

At launch, Paramount+ features a large library of shows, including many that are exclusive to the service, such as “Why Women Kill”. It also features content from Network Ten, such as Australian Survivor and the latest season of the hit “Five Bedrooms,” and hundreds of movies. It will also be the new home of A-League soccer from the 2021 season onwards.
With so many streaming services around, value is essential – and so Paramount+ pricing its monthly subscription at only $8.99 is a definite winner, putting it well below the prices asked by other streaming services. You can also opt for an annual subscription, which costs $89.99 – effectively giving you two months of the year free, reducing the monthly cost to $7.50.
At launch, there are apps available for Apple TV (including the old Apple TV 3), Android TV (including Sony smart TVs and Google’s latest Chromecast) and iOS and Android phones and tablets. There is also support for smart TVs from LG and Samsung, but only for models made after 2018.
